Thanassis Valtinos

    Thanassis Valtinos es un aclamado escritor de prosa griego cuyas obras a menudo se sumergen en las profundidades de la memoria y la historia humanas. Con un extraordinario sentido del detalle y del lenguaje, explora la compleja relación entre el pasado y el presente, centrándose con frecuencia en la vida de la gente común dentro de períodos históricos específicos. Su escritura se caracteriza por una honestidad cruda y la capacidad de evocar emociones poderosas, ofreciendo a los lectores una visión única de la sociedad griega.

      From a master of modernist literature, Thanassis Valtinos, this volume collects two groundbreaking novellas that altered the trajectory of Greek fiction, together with two autobiographical short stories. Valtinos, in these early works, charts the divergent fates of his native Peloponnesian villagers through odysseys of departure and historical upheaval.Set in the early twentieth century, The Book of Andreas Kordopatis, Part 1: America records the repeated attempts of the narrator to emigrate to the U.S. Wrought from a firsthand account, it offers a revelatory view of the struggles of the undocumented in that era. The Descent of the Nine is a Greek Civil War drama that details the agonizing attrition of nine surviving Communist rebels left to fend for themselves in government-controlled territory. In “Addiction to Nicotine” the onset of adolescence interfuses with the last stages of the leftist grip on the countryside. “Aistratigos” closes the collection with a keenly sketched portrait of a World War II veteran, whose privation — in war and affection — has led to an almost mystical reclusiveness.

      In a Greek provincial town, the central square serves as a vibrant backdrop for various scenes that reveal the historical context and evoke emotional responses. The narrative intertwines reality and imagination, exploring the intense obsessions of teenage protagonists. The new moon symbolizes themes of eroticism and fresh starts, weaving through the unfolding events.
